Bump lighttpd package to 1.4.23
lighttpd 1.4.23 is out, there are many bugfixes from 1.4.20 currently in
buildroot:
* Fix workaround for incorrect path info/scriptname if fastcgi prefix is
?/? (fixes #729)
* Finally removed spawn-fcgi
* Fix bug with FastCGI request id overflow under high load; just use always id
1 as we don?t use multiplexing. (thx jgray)
* Workaround broken operating systems: check for trailing ?/? in filenames
(fixes #1989)
Plus fixes from 1.4.22 and 1.4.21.
spawn-fcgi was included up to version 1.4.22 and is now a separate project,
there's a new package in bug #417 to include this functionality once again.
